Kadiak, LLC is seeking experienced, motivated, career and customer-oriented Fraud Research Analyst. A Fraud Research Analyst assists the Government FPMs in providing an advanced level of analytical support.

Essential Functions, Responsibilities & Duties may include, but are not limited to:

  • Conduct research on Passport cases by gathering information from a variety of sources, including but not limited to applications, supporting documents, the internet, telephone calls, Government, commercial and open-source databases
  • Perform analyses on reports of investigation, review research conducted, and information received from various locations
  • Assist in identifying possible fraudulent activity related to Passport cases
  • Write reports in a clear and concise manner that summarize the information gathered and identified during research
  • Coordinate and network with DOS personnel, other Government agencies, and coworkers to facilitate information sharing on Passport cases that involve fraud or potential criminal activity
  • Perform analyses and develop a written synopsis on suspended cases, to identify trends that may be useful in future research
  • Maintain a working knowledge of a variety of resources that pertain to the eligibility requirements of the various Passport regulations and criminal statutes regulating Passports
  • May be required to perform other duties as assigned to advance the fraud office's mission of supporting adjudication as it relates to Passport cases
